The Arsenal and Chile international forward Alexis Sanchez will hopefully be out of action with his hamstring injury for just a few weeks and is currently expected back in action in time for the busy festive period. Until then the Gunners will have to get by without him and we managed to do just that in the Premier League game against Sunderland.

But Arsenal definitely do not want to lose him for any longer and we especially do not want to see him sign for another club. So the latest Arsenal transfer rumour reported by Metro which claims that the Bayern Munich manager Pep Guardiola has set his sights on our star striker is not what Arsenal fans want to see.

Even worse than seeing Alexis Sanchez complete a transfer to the Bundesliga champions in Germany, however, would be to see him playing for one of our Premier League rivals and the report suggests that this could happen. It says that Guardiola might wait to bid for the Chilean until he knows where he will be next season.

His contract with Bayern is up for renewal and there are reports that he could be set to take over at Manchester United or Man City, so it would be a good idea for Arsene Wenger to get that new contract sorted as quickly as possible don’t you think?
